Spartacus I
Description: MSU Rocketry's first high-powered rocket. Developed for the 2018 Spaceport America Cup. Development of this rocket will serve as the basis for future rockets. Flights: 11,200 ft at Muskegon, MI (04/22/2018) 9,878 ft at Las Cruces, NM (06/21/2018) Competition Placement: 10th in COTS division (12th overall) Propulsion system: COTS Class M Solid (AeroTech M1419) Chief Engineer: Suhas Kodal Spartacus 2
